Tyree Player of Year, Shockley Coach of Year Lady Cavs started regional play Tuesday Lord Botetourt took all the honors last week at the Blue Ridge District Volleyball Tournament. Macey Tyree was named Blue Ridge Player of the Year, LB’s Cheryl Shockley was named Coach of the Year, and the Cavaliers won the tournament championship. Spartans host Titans tonight  in rematch of state semifinal The Salem High volleyball team will host Hidden Valley tonight in a rematch of the 2008 state semifinal. Salem’s team, however, is very much different from the squad that made a run to last year’s final four. Gone are coach David Turk and five of the six girls from last year’s starting lineup.
